概括
边界性人格障碍 (BPD) 涉及人格功能障碍和高自杀倾向. 本综述综合了BPD的神经解剖学和功能性大脑相关物,以指导未来的研究和治疗.

背景情况:
- 边界性人格障碍 (BPD) 的特点是普遍的人格功能障碍,环境适应不良,精神硬以及自我-同声特征.
- 在BPD患者中,自杀倾向的高率凸显出了解其潜在病理学的关键需要.
- 虽然BPD的心理和行为方面得到了充分的记录,但其神经心理基础仍然不太了解.
研究的目的:
- 综合有关边界性人格障碍 (BPD) 的神经解剖学和功能相关的当前知识.
- 提供可以为未来的研究方向和BPD的治疗策略提供见解.
主要方法:
- 这项研究是对现有文献的综述.
- 它综合了关于BPD涉及的特定大脑结构的作用的发现.
主要成果:
- 在BPD表现中确定了关键大脑结构的作用,包括杏仁体,海马体,胰岛体,中间前额叶和带膜皮层,腹核和角-尾区域.
- 在了解 BPD 的神经心理方面的认识中发现了差距.
结论:
- 对BPD的神经解剖学和功能相关的全面理解对于推进研究和治疗至关重要.
- 对这些大脑行为关系的进一步调查可能会导致对BPD更有效的治疗干预措施.

Borderline Personality Disorder
34
Borderline Personality Disorder is a complex and multifaceted mental health condition characterized by pervasive instability in interpersonal relationships, self-image, emotions, and impulse control. This instability manifests in extreme emotional reactions, fear of abandonment, and self-destructive behaviors. The disorder significantly impacts daily functioning, often leading to distress in both personal and professional domains.

Bipolar Disorder
41
Bipolar disorder is a chronic mental health condition marked by significant mood fluctuations, including episodes of mania and depression. Elevated energy levels, heightened mood or irritability, impulsive behavior, reduced sleep needs, rapid speech, racing thoughts, inflated self-esteem, and distractibility characterize mania. Individuals with bipolar disorder often alternate between depressive and manic states, with periods of emotional stability lasting an average of six months to a year.

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der
34
Att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ental disorder characterized by persistent in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. It affects approximately 5-8% of children globally, with around 60-70% of cases persisting into adulthood. ADHD has significant implications for educational attainment, social interactions, and occupational success.
